使用公共Wi-Fi时,如何避免DNS泄漏?

公共Wi-Fi的安全性 / 浏览:1

序幕:一次普通的候机经历

2023年3月15日,下午2点37分,北京首都国际机场T3航站楼。

李铭拖着疲惫的身躯走进星巴克,距离飞往新加坡的航班还有三个小时。他熟练地连接上“AirportFreeWiFi”,输入手机号获取验证码,网络连接成功的提示音响起。他打开笔记本电脑,准备处理几封紧急的工作邮件,然后登录网上银行查看一笔国际转账是否到账。

就在他输入银行密码的那一刻,距离他十五米外,一个穿着灰色连帽衫的年轻人正盯着自己笔记本电脑屏幕上滚动的数据流,嘴角露出一丝难以察觉的微笑。李铭不知道,他所有的网络请求——包括他访问的每一个网站、输入的每一个密码——都正在通过一个被篡改的DNS服务器,完整地呈现在那个陌生人的屏幕上。

什么是DNS泄漏?为什么它在公共Wi-Fi中如此危险?

DNS:互联网的“电话簿”

想象一下,当你在浏览器中输入“www.yourbank.com”时,你的设备需要知道这个网站对应的实际IP地址(比如203.0.113.1),就像你需要知道朋友的电话号码才能给他打电话一样。DNS(域名系统)就是互联网的电话簿,负责将人类可读的域名转换为机器可读的IP地址。

当“电话簿”被篡改

在公共Wi-Fi环境中,DNS查询通常通过不加密的明文发送。这意味着任何在同一网络上的攻击者都可以看到你正在访问哪些网站。更糟糕的是,恶意Wi-Fi提供者或黑客可以设置一个虚假的DNS服务器,将你的银行网站域名指向一个看起来一模一样但完全由他们控制的钓鱼网站。

DNS泄漏就是指:即使你使用了VPN来加密你的网络流量,你的设备仍然通过本地网络(而不是VPN隧道)进行DNS查询,从而暴露了你正在访问的网站信息。这就好比你在一个隔音房间里进行秘密通话,却大声对着门外喊:“请帮我查一下张三的电话号码!”

真实场景:黑客如何在咖啡店、机场、酒店得手?

场景一:咖啡店的“中间人”

上海静安区某网红咖啡馆,王薇正在用公共Wi-Fi与海外客户进行视频会议。她使用了公司提供的VPN,认为自己的连接是安全的。然而,她不知道的是,咖啡馆的Wi-Fi路由器已被黑客入侵,DNS设置被篡改。

黑客使用了一种称为“DNS劫持”的技术:当王薇的设备查询“videoconference.company.com”时,恶意DNS服务器返回了一个假冒视频会议服务器的IP地址。所有视频和音频数据都先经过黑客的服务器再转发到真实目的地,她的商业机密在不知不觉中被录制和窃取。

场景二:酒店网络的“透明陷阱”

在曼谷某五星级酒店,商务旅客张涛连接了酒店提供的“Guest_WiFi”。他谨慎地使用了VPN,然后访问了几个加密货币交易平台。他认为自己的连接是安全的,因为VPN图标显示已连接。

然而,由于他的设备网络设置不当,DNS请求绕过了VPN隧道,直接发送到了酒店的网络。黑客通过监控这些DNS查询,清楚地知道张涛访问了哪些交易平台,结合其他信息,最终成功入侵了他的加密货币账户。

VPN:你的数字护盾,但并非无懈可击

VPN如何工作?

VPN(虚拟专用网络)在你的设备和互联网之间创建一个加密的隧道。理想情况下,你所有的网络流量——包括DNS查询——都应该通过这个隧道到达VPN提供商的服务器,然后由VPN服务器代表你进行DNS查询和网络访问。

为什么VPN有时会“失效”?

  1. IPv6泄漏:许多VPN主要针对IPv4流量进行保护,而如果你的设备同时使用IPv6,DNS查询可能通过IPv6泄露。
  2. 操作系统问题:某些操作系统(尤其是Windows)有被称为“智能多宿主名称解析”的功能,可能同时向多个DNS服务器发送查询请求。
  3. VPN配置不当:如果VPN没有正确配置为强制所有流量通过隧道,或者没有提供自己的DNS服务器,泄漏就会发生。
  4. 网络切换时的瞬时泄漏:当你的设备在Wi-Fi网络之间切换或VPN连接暂时中断时,DNS查询可能在重新连接前通过未加密的连接发送。

实战指南:连接公共Wi-Fi时的七层防护

第一层:选择正确的VPN服务

并非所有VPN都能有效防止DNS泄漏。在选择VPN时,请确保其具备以下功能:

  • DNS泄漏保护:明确声明提供DNS泄漏保护功能
  • 终止开关:当VPN连接意外断开时自动切断所有网络连接
  • 自有DNS服务器:使用VPN提供商自己的DNS服务器,而不是第三方或ISP的服务器
  • IPv6保护:能够正确处理和保护IPv6流量

第二层:连接前的设备检查清单

在连接任何公共Wi-Fi之前,请完成以下步骤:

  1. 关闭不必要的网络服务:禁用文件共享、网络发现、远程访问等功能
  2. 更新操作系统和软件:确保所有安全补丁已安装
  3. 检查VPN设置:确认VPN客户端已正确配置,特别是DNS设置
  4. 禁用IPv6:如果你不确定你的VPN是否完全支持IPv6,暂时禁用它

第三层:连接时的正确操作流程

  1. 先启动VPN,再连接Wi-Fi:确保VPN完全连接并运行后再连接公共Wi-Fi
  2. 验证VPN连接:使用如“dnsleaktest.com”或“ipleak.net”等网站测试是否有DNS泄漏
  3. 避免自动连接:不要让你的设备自动连接公共Wi-Fi网络
  4. 使用HTTPS Everywhere:确保浏览器扩展强制使用HTTPS连接

第四层:高级防护措施

对于有更高安全需求的用户:

  • 使用VPN over TorTor over VPN提供额外匿名层
  • 配置防火墙规则,只允许通过VPN接口的网络流量
  • 使用虚拟机进行敏感操作,隔离于主机系统
  • 考虑双重VPN连接,通过两个不同的VPN服务器路由流量

第五层:移动设备的特殊注意事项

智能手机和平板电脑同样面临风险:

  • 避免使用公共Wi-Fi进行银行交易或登录敏感账户
  • 为移动设备也配置可靠的VPN应用
  • 关闭手机的“自动连接Wi-Fi”功能
  • 使用蜂窝数据通常比公共Wi-Fi更安全

第六层:识别恶意Wi-Fi网络

如何判断一个公共Wi-Fi是否可能被篡改:

  • 出现多个相似名称的网络(如“AirportWiFi”和“AirportWiFi_Free”)
  • 连接时不需要任何条款同意或验证
  • 网络信号异常强,但名称很普通
  • 在高级设置中发现DNS服务器地址被修改

第七层:应急响应计划

如果你怀疑自己已经遭受DNS泄漏或攻击:

  1. 立即断开Wi-Fi连接
  2. 更改所有可能受影响账户的密码(使用安全网络)
  3. 启用双因素认证
  4. 监控账户异常活动
  5. 考虑冻结信用卡或银行账户

技术深潜:DNS over HTTPS (DoH) 和 DNS over TLS (DoT)

新一代DNS隐私技术

传统DNS查询使用不加密的UDP或TCP协议,而DoH和DoT通过HTTPS或TLS加密DNS查询,即使不使用VPN也能提供一定程度的隐私保护。

如何启用加密DNS?

  • Firefox浏览器:在设置中启用DNS over HTTPS
  • Chrome浏览器:同样支持DoH功能
  • 操作系统级别:Windows 11、Android 9+等现代系统支持系统级加密DNS
  • 路由器级别:一些高级路由器支持配置加密DNS

需要注意的是,加密DNS并不能完全替代VPN,因为它只加密DNS查询,而不加密其他网络流量。但对于无法使用VPN的情况,它是重要的补充保护。

企业视角:员工培训与技术策略

制定公共Wi-Fi使用政策

企业应明确规定员工在何种情况下可以使用公共Wi-Fi,以及必须采取的安全措施。这应包括:

  • 强制使用公司批准的VPN
  • 禁止在公共Wi-Fi上访问特定敏感系统
  • 提供公司移动热点作为替代方案
  • 定期进行安全意识培训

技术防护措施

  • 部署始终开启的VPN解决方案
  • 使用零信任网络访问(ZTNA)代替传统VPN
  • 实施移动设备管理(MDM)策略
  • 配置端点检测与响应(EDR)系统

未来展望:量子计算与后VPN时代

随着量子计算的发展,当前许多加密技术可能在未来十年内变得脆弱。网络安全社区已经在开发抗量子加密算法,下一代VPN和隐私技术将需要整合这些新标准。

同时,零信任架构正在逐渐取代传统的“城堡与护城河”安全模型。在未来,我们可能不再依赖VPN创建安全隧道,而是基于持续验证和最小权限原则,无论用户身在何处,都能安全访问资源。

最后的提醒:隐私是一种习惯

数字时代的隐私保护不是一次性任务,而是一种持续的习惯和意识。每次你连接公共Wi-Fi,都是一次潜在的风险与安全的博弈。

在文章开头的机场场景中,如果李铭遵循了正确的安全流程:先连接VPN,验证无DNS泄漏,然后才进行敏感操作,那个穿灰色连帽衫的年轻人屏幕上只会显示加密的数据流流向VPN服务器,而无法得知李铭实际访问的网站和输入的信息。

在这个每时每刻都在产生数据的时代,保护自己的数字足迹不仅关乎财产安全,更关乎个人自由和尊严。下一次当你坐在咖啡店、机场或酒店大厅,伸手准备连接那个免费的Wi-Fi网络时,请花一分钟时间启动你的VPN,进行泄漏测试,然后再开始你的数字旅程。

因为在这个透明的世界里,一点点的隐私意识和技术防护,可能就是守护你数字身份的最后一道防线。

版权申明:

作者: 什么是VPN

链接: https://whatisvpn.net/safety/how-to-prevent-dns-leaks-while-using-public-wifi.htm

来源: 什么是VPN

文章版权归作者所有,未经允许请勿转载。

归档

标签